About This Novel

In the twenty-sixth year of Jiajing's reign, Xia Yan was still the Yuanfu of the Ming Dynasty's cabinet. Yan Song, Xu Jie, Li Chunfang, Gao Gong, Zhang Juzheng, Hu Zongxian, Chen Hong, Meng Chong, Feng Bao and other civil servants and eunuchs would all appear on stage. One after another political and palace battles were brewing. A soul from hundreds of years later came to live in a Confucian scholar in Qingzhou Prefecture, Shandong Province without any warning. Facing the final exam of the year, how should he pursue his own official career? How should I wave the whip in my hand and whip the seriously ill Ming Dynasty hard?
